Social Security System and Its Importance
The Social Security system is a crucial safety net for millions of Americans, providing financial support to retirees, disabled individuals, and survivors of deceased workers. The integrity of this system is paramount, and any perceived misuse of Social Security numbers can lead to skepticism about the government’s ability to manage and protect this vital resource.
When discussing the issue of Social Security numbers being issued to undocumented immigrants, it is essential to consider the broader context. The Social Security Administration (SSA) has specific criteria for issuing numbers, which typically require individuals to meet certain identification standards. However, the debate centers around whether these standards have been adequately enforced.
